Yes, I recently was approved for the DTC because of my migraine. I've been working with my doctor on it for well over a year. It was a royal pain in the ass. Multiple forms, letters, referrals, etc. I had to prove how much I've tried, what failed and why, etc. Had to show my migraine is now considered refractory, meaning it's debilitating and there's no treatment that works for me. Got a letter from my neurologist saying he admitted he was unable to help me and all his treatments had failed. I've done over 63 different treatments for migraine and to no avail.

Ultimately, they approved me for 10 years- 5 going backwards, and 5 going forward. I did receive a refund from those past 5 years, but going forward it all depends on how much I work and make to see if I qualify each year. When the 5 years are up, I have to reapply.
